發(fā)布時間:2019-04-15 11:34:57 瀏覽人數(shù):
美國Cirrus Logic公司的CS5532是一款高度集成的模數(shù)轉(zhuǎn)換器。由于的電荷平衡技術(shù),其精度可以達(dá)到24位。非常適用于科學(xué)和醫(yī)學(xué)應(yīng)用領(lǐng)域的試驗機(jī)數(shù)據(jù)采集過程控制和單雙極性小信號測量。
1、CS5532概述
CS5532包含了一個低噪音斬波穩(wěn)定可變增益測量放大器(PGIA)(6nV/Hz@0.1Hz),可選增益為1X、2X、4X、8X、16X、32X,其ADC內(nèi)部還有一個4階的調(diào)制器,一個數(shù)字濾波器,它能提供10種可供選擇的字輸出率7.5Hz,15Hz,30Hz,60Hz,120Hz,240Hz,480Hz,960Hz,1.92kHz,3.84kHz(XIN=4.9152MHz)。
圖1描述了CS5532 ADC的機(jī)構(gòu),在芯片的前端有一個多路復(fù)用器,一個單增益的coarse/fine 電荷輸入緩沖器和一個斬波穩(wěn)定可變增益放大器。單增益放大器設(shè)計為軌對軌信號輸入,其共模信號范圍為VA--VA+,用于模數(shù)轉(zhuǎn)換的增益為1X的情況,可變增益放大器用于模數(shù)轉(zhuǎn)換的增益被設(shè)定為大于1X的情況。
為減輕人ADC與微處理器(MCU)之間的通訊負(fù)擔(dān),它還有個與SPI和MicrowireTM兼容的線串行接口,在串行時鐘口(SCLK)處有個施密特觸發(fā)器。
2、芯片的使用
2.1寄存器介紹
CS5532 ADC有一個片內(nèi)控制器,含有大量用戶可訪問的寄存器,用以保存偏移量增益校驗結(jié)果指令數(shù)據(jù)設(shè)置操作模式。
圖2所示為芯片內(nèi)部寄存器的結(jié)構(gòu)框圖。具體介紹如下:
偏移寄存器/增益寄存器每通道對應(yīng)組,用于保存校驗結(jié)果。寄存器中的內(nèi)容可以讀寫,用戶可以把數(shù)據(jù)卸載到外部EEP-ROM保存,也可以通過改變寄存器中的內(nèi)容修改偏移量和增益。
配置寄存器用于設(shè)置芯片,包括電壓復(fù)位短路模擬輸入?yún)⒖茧妷哼x擇,診斷測試位使能等。
通道寄存器用于保存預(yù)裝轉(zhuǎn)換指令,每個設(shè)置寄存器為32位,可保存20年。
2.2開始使用
在芯片上電后,這些寄存器可以由微處理器進(jìn)行初始化,然后可以根據(jù)設(shè)置的工作模式進(jìn)行單次或連續(xù)模數(shù)轉(zhuǎn)換以及轉(zhuǎn)換器校驗。由于選用的4.9152MHz晶振在啟動時有20ms的延遲,在啟動處理器后應(yīng)將ADC的初始化代碼延遲20ms,芯片不具有上電復(fù)位功能。初始化ADC必須用軟件復(fù)位,通過串口發(fā)送15個OXFF和1個OXFE可復(fù)位串口為命令模式。然后在配置寄存器中設(shè)置系統(tǒng)復(fù)位位,從而復(fù)位系統(tǒng)。復(fù)位后,系統(tǒng)復(fù)位有效位自動置位,可通過讀取該位判斷是否成功。當(dāng)系統(tǒng)復(fù)位后系統(tǒng)復(fù)位位自動歸零,ADC返回到命令模式,等待有效的命令輸入。
初始化電壓參考模式,根據(jù)參考電壓VREF+和VREF-之間的大小設(shè)置配置寄存器的位,然后初始化通道設(shè)置寄存器以決定執(zhí)行校驗還是轉(zhuǎn)換,當(dāng)通道設(shè)置寄存器被初始化后,在校驗變換器時,可以有三種校驗選擇:
a.不校驗,使用缺省配置;
b.執(zhí)行系統(tǒng)校驗或自校驗;
c.下載以前的校驗結(jié)果到偏移或增益寄存器。
校驗用于設(shè)置ADC的轉(zhuǎn)移函數(shù)為0或斜率,ADC復(fù)位后,不校驗也能工作并進(jìn)行測量模擬量,這樣轉(zhuǎn)換器將利用芯片的初始值計算輸出字,芯片內(nèi)部電路的原始錯誤將被保留。
為了轉(zhuǎn)換精度更加精確,偏移和增益校驗都應(yīng)該進(jìn)行。其中有自校驗和系統(tǒng)校驗兩種:
(1)自偏移校驗是轉(zhuǎn)換器的輸入引腳短路情況下的校驗,自增益校驗則是把差分輸人弓腳接到VREF+和VREF-上的校驗。
(2)用戶提供地和滿量程的校驗信號后,轉(zhuǎn)換器執(zhí)行系統(tǒng)校驗。當(dāng)執(zhí)行系統(tǒng)偏移校驗時,必須將地信號接參考信號提供給轉(zhuǎn)換器;系統(tǒng)增益校驗時,提供滿量程信號給轉(zhuǎn)換器。
應(yīng)該注意的是增益校驗必須要在偏移校驗之后進(jìn)行,因為前者需要參考后者。校驗周期完成后,SDO置0,結(jié)果存放在校驗通道出寄存器中的值保存到外部的EEPROM,便于下次使用時可以直接往芯片內(nèi)部下載而不需要重新校驗在校驗結(jié)束后,系統(tǒng)即可執(zhí)行轉(zhuǎn)換。
3、CS55532在電子萬能試驗機(jī)上的應(yīng)用
3.1方案概述
本方案中的控制器包括兩路模擬量的放大采集,兩路光電編碼器信號的倍頻判向采集,路方波信號的輸出。采用形液晶進(jìn)行顯,利用USB接口與上位機(jī)進(jìn)行通訊。另外,上位機(jī)測控軟件實時顯試驗力變形和位移,實時記錄力-時間,變形-時間,力-變形和力-位移試驗曲線。試驗數(shù)據(jù)采用數(shù)據(jù)庫管理方式,自動保存所有試驗數(shù)據(jù)和曲線,用戶可以按照自己要求的任意格式打印試驗報告。
3.2原理框圖(圖3)
4結(jié)束語
采用085532后,一方面簡化了電路設(shè)計,提高了可靠性;另一方面,提高了采集精度,實現(xiàn)了全過程非步進(jìn)測量。CS5532將在未來的試驗機(jī)中得到越來越廣泛的應(yīng)用。
友情鏈接
LINKS